Transaction efda72e95c75842fb20f5057cde31103432cd2a1f6342ae2780345d4371a49a8
1 Input
1 Output
-
efda72e95c75842fb20f5057cde31103432cd2a1f6342ae2780345d4371a49a8:0
- value
- 1862400
- script pubkey
- OP_0 OP_PUSHBYTES_20 c6991ac5cbeea2104f9c711c780a7f69ea78c2ad
- address
- bc1qc6v343wta63pqnuuwyw8sznld8483s4dftmk8c